Complaint about a snark on the Anita Blake Amazon forums:
""Anyway, his ardeur power causes people to love him."
Can someone PLEASE notify vampire authors that "being lovable" is possibly the WORST vampire power EVER? "
...Well, no, actually, "being lovable" is one of the most POWERFUL vampire powers EVER. Particularly if the vampire has absolutely no scruples or conscience about using it.
If it makes people genuinely fall head over heels for the vampire, said vampire can start its very own cult - amongst other things. EVERYTHING in a personality cult is geared towards making the people feel love (and fear) for the Dear Leader. If the vampire just has to wave its power around? Ba-bing, no propaganda needed - just 'force of personality'.
If the vampire uses it on unstable and/or weak-willed people? Then the vampire has a force of genuine yanderes at its disposal. Even better. Now it can run terrorism against anyone who opposes it through the "Will no one rid me of this meddlesome priest?!" method, and just claim that its more 'fanatical' followers did it without its approval. It's always worked for monarchs who had only mundane bonds of fealty on their side. It would sure as blazes work for a vampire with supernatural love-compulsions working on its victims' minds.
For ****'s sake, please explain to me why being a walking love-potion-dispenser wouldn't be one of the most terrifying powers a psychopathic manipulator could have. Because, as it is, I'm just thinking rather snide things about Darker And Edgier fetishization of vampires causing people to miss the ragingly obvious.
